THE operations of the dairy farm in Barangay Maraboc in Laoac town mothballed some five years ago will soon be revived following the signing of a memorandum of agreement on February 25 between Governor Amado Espino III and Laoac Mayor Ricardo Balderas. TARGET PERIOD: MARCH THE provincial government had endorsed the request of three bus companies for special permits from the Land Transportation Franchising and Regulatory Board that will allow them to resume their inter-provincial operations from Pangasinan to Metro Manila and vice versa. DEATH CERTIFICATE, PROSECUTORS’ RESO AMIDST persistent claims and suspicions from some quarters that controversial former board member Raul Sison is still alive, his son, mayor of Urbiztondo, reiterated his family’s earlier announcement that his father died on March 26, 2020 from COVID-19. ESPINO AMBUSCADE ONE of three principal suspects in the ambush of former Congressman Amado Espino Jr., arrested by joint police teams in Poblacion, San Juan, Batangas last February 7 and already detained at the Basista Police jail, was served with six warrants of arrest on February 15. SITG FORMED AFTER the head of Calasiao town’s Public Order and Safety Office (POSO), Reynaldo Bugayong, 54, was shot dead by still unidentified suspects early Tuesday morning, February 16, a special investigation task group (SITG) was formed by the Pangasinan Police Provincial Office to investigate and solve the case.
